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ities and Amenities

Upper Halliford station is equipped with basic amenities to support your journey. The ticket office operates from 06:10 to 10:00, Monday to Friday, and is complemented by a ticket machine that remains accessible throughout the day. The station caters to the needs of differently-abled passengers, with accessible ticket machines and inductions loops to enhance the experience.

While there are no staff on hand, assistance is provided by the train guard, reflecting the station's emphasis on practicality and self-service. Trackside operations are efficiently managed, although amenities such as waiting rooms and restrooms are notably absent. For a comfortable wait, wireless internet is available, ensuring you stay connected while on the go.

Facilities & Services at Tonbridge Station

The station at Tonbridge is well-equipped to meet the needs of its travelers. Ticket purchases and collections are made easy with a ticket office open from early morning to late evening throughout the week and at multiple ticket machines available on-site. The station is also smartcard compatible, offering modern convenience to regular commuters.

Comfortable and accessible travel is a priority at Tonbridge. The station boasts step-free access throughout, making it an inclusive environment for everyone. Passenger assistance is readily available, and staff can be contacted through help points stationed around the platform. Furthermore, there are accessible toilets and heated waiting rooms open during staffing hours to keep you comfortable and warm while you wait for your train.

Dining and Amenities

No journey is complete without a stop for refreshments, and Tonbridge Station has its passengers covered with a variety of options. Food and drinks can be purchased from the buffet areas on the platforms, while vending machines offer quick snacks for those in a hurry. Don’t worry if you need to top up on cash; an ATM is conveniently located at the station. However, do note that public Wi-Fi isn't currently offered, so ensure you come prepared if you require internet access during your wait.

Parking and Cycling Facilities

If you're driving to the station, parking is facilitated by APCOA Parking, with ample spaces available 24 hours daily. Accessible parking spaces are also set aside for those in need. Cycling enthusiasts will be pleased to find 220 cycle spaces and Brompton Dock’s bicycle hire service, ideal for a green commute or a leisurely ride around town.
